Layout and Style

For large ERDs, using auto-layout, groups, memos, colors, and the minimap together makes the structure easier to read quickly.

Auto Layout

Auto layout repositions the tables in the current ERD according to relationship flow. Run it from the canvas toolbar's auto-layout button or from the canvas right-click menu.

Table Colors

Table header background colors can be used for domains, business areas, or importance markers. You can use preset colors, recently used colors, manually entered colors, and eyedropper selection. Colored tables are also distinguishable in the minimap, making large diagrams easier to navigate.

Group Areas

In group mode, drag to create rectangular areas and group tables by domain. Group titles can be edited directly, and groups support color changes, resizing, and deletion. The ERD model stores each group's position, size, title, and background color.

Memos

In memo mode, add explanation blocks to the canvas. Memos can be edited inline and support color changes, resizing, and deletion. Use them for modeling intent, review notes, or reasons for changes that are hard to store on a table itself.

Fit View, Lock, and Minimap

Fit View adjusts the viewport so the full ERD is visible, and Lock prevents unintended movement and editing. The minimap shows your current position, zoom level, and viewport coordinates together.
